Early Life

Gardner Flint Minshew II was born on May 16, 1996, in Flowood, Mississippi, the United States. He is the only son of his parents Flint Minshew and Kim Minshew. Gardner grew up alongside his younger sisters Callie and Meredith.

His father Flint grew up playing football and made a name for himself at Millsaps College in Mississippi. In 1991, Flint became part of the First-team All-SCAC, winning the James Ray Hood Outstanding Defensive Lineman Award.

Additionally, Gardners’ father Flint also became second all-time in career ranking for quarterback sacks. Flint currently runs Fast Twitch, a sports performance training camp. Gardner’s mother Kim Minshew was also an athlete, playing basketball at Mississippi State and his youngest sister Callie plays Volleyball at Mississippi State as well.

Career Beginnings

Gardner had a love for sports from an early age and had participated in various sports including basketball, baseball, soccer, and football. At just 5 or 6 years old, he changed his style of play in a basketball game to not make the same mistake twice.

Once Flint was out of town, he got a call from his wife Kim who claimed Gardner was stomping his feet when he found out he didn’t make one of the League’s All-Star Teams. Although he excelled academically and in sports, he didn’t fully commit to football until his freshman year of high school.

Since he was in 6th grade, Mishew and his father have been practicing a version of the Air Raid Offense, a playbook that caught the attention of Wyatt Rogers. By coincidence, Wyatt took a coaching job at the same high school where Mishew was going to attend.

High School Career

As a freshman, Minshew was the starting quarterback for the Brandon Bulldogs Junior Varsity team. However, just 6 games later, the Varsity team’s starting quarterback Gardner Minshew went down with an injury, leaving the coaches no choice but to turn to 15-year-old Minshew.

From there, he led the team, finishing his high school career with 9,705 passing yards and 88 touchdowns through 52 games. In his senior year, Gardner led the team to the South 6A Mississippi Championship and was rated 70th Best Pro Style quarterback in his class by 247sports.com.

Although he looked amazing in high school, Gardner wouldn’t get any commitments from big colleges. Even though he was skipped away from popular schools such as LSU, Alabama, Mississippi State, and Ole Miss, no one came knocking.

College Career

Gardner Minshew received an offer on May 17th, 2014, from the University of Akron in Ohio. Besides this, he also got an offer in June 2013 from the University of Alabama to play for the Blazers.

After graduating high school, Minshew attended the Birmingham Nike Football Camp, where he ran a 4.47 shuttle with a 30.3 vertical. Minshew was named MVP at the camp on March 30th and on December 16th, 2014, he entered the Troy Trojans, at the University of Alabama Troy.

Shortly after joining, the school’s football program vanished due to a lack of budget. After attending Troy for a semester, he transferred to Northwest Mississippi Community College when the spot for starting QB opened up.

College Success

Minshew took advantage and led the team to a Junior College Championship, throwing for 3,228 yards, 28 touchdowns, and a 60% completion rating. Thanks to these achievements, he caught the attention of East Carolina University where he transferred for his sophomore season in 2016 after receiving an offer on April 25th, 2016, and signing on May 3rd, of the same year.

Heading into the season, Minshew was sitting behind two senior quarterbacks and wanted to make sure he’d get 3 full years of playing time on the team. At starting two games at East Carolina, Minshew threw for over 1,300 yards and 8 touchdowns with a passer rating of 124.

In 2017, he split the starting job with Duke transfer Thomas Sirk and showed off his talents late in the season. Although he had a 2-8 record with the team, Minshew threw for 2,140 yards, 16 TDs, and 7 interceptions with a passer rating of 129.1.

Gardner Minshew Breakthrough

After college, Minshew joined the Washington State Cougars for just one year. He led his team to a school record of 11 wins, where he threw for 4,776 yards, 38 TDs, and 9 Interceptions, with a passer rating of 147.5. He broke multiple records as well, including posting a 78.9% completion rate against Eastern Washington and 7 passing TDs against Arizona.

At the end of the 2018 season, Minshew led the FBS in pass completions, attempts, passing, and yards per game and was second in passing yards. Gardner also finished top 5 in touchdowns.

Moreover, in the team win over Iowa State at the Alamo Bowl, Minshew beat Jared Goff’s record for most passing yards in a single season in the Pac-12. He was in 5th voting and was awarded the Johnny Unitas Golden Arm Award and was named Pac-12 Offensive Player of the Year.

Further Success

On April 27th, 2019, Minshew was officially drafted by the Jacksonville Jaguars in the sixth round of the draft. After not leading the team to a single TD drive in the preseason, he stepped up in the first quarter of the first game of the season after Nick Foles went down.

Although the Jags got destroyed against KC in his first game, the team lost by only a point in his first start in the NFL against the Houston Texans. Following the game, Minshew was offered a million-dollar endorsement from the popular site, an offer which he turned down.

In 2020, Minshew got an injury, and as a result, he became part of the Philadelphia Eagles, serving as the team’s backup for 2 seasons. In 2023, Minshew became the Colts’ starting quarterback, signing a one-year $3.5 million deal with the Indianapolis Colts.
